Induction cooktops are a modern and efficient addition to any kitchen, but when they malfunction, it can be a frustrating experience. If you’re wondering “why is my induction cooktop not working,” here’s a comprehensive guide to help you diagnose and fix the issue:
Power Supply Issues
1. Check the Power Outlet:
- Ensure that the outlet is supplying power by plugging in another appliance.
- If the outlet is faulty, contact an electrician for repairs.
2. Inspect the Power Cord:
- Examine the power cord for any visible damage or loose connections.
- If the cord is damaged, replace it with a new one.
Cookware Compatibility
3. Use Induction-Compatible Cookware:
- Induction cooktops only work with cookware that has a magnetic bottom.
- Check the bottom of your cookware for the induction symbol or use a magnet to test its compatibility.
Cooktop Issues
4. Overheating:
- Excessive heat can cause the cooktop to shut off as a safety measure.
- Allow the cooktop to cool down before using it again.
5. Faulty Sensors:
- Sensors on the cooktop detect the presence and size of cookware.
- If the sensors are malfunctioning, the cooktop may not recognize the cookware or heat it properly.
6. Control Panel Problems:
- The control panel may malfunction due to spills, debris, or electrical issues.
- Clean the control panel with a soft cloth and contact a qualified technician if necessary.
User Errors
7. Improper Cookware Placement:
- The cookware must be centered on the induction zone and fit snugly.
- If the cookware is too small or not properly aligned, the cooktop may not detect it.
Other Causes
8. Overvoltage or Undervoltage:
- Power surges or drops can damage the cooktop’s electronics.
- Install a surge protector to protect the appliance.
9. Circuit Breaker Tripped:
- If the cooktop is drawing too much power, it may trip the circuit breaker.
- Reset the circuit breaker and reduce the power consumption of other appliances.
How to Troubleshoot Your Induction Cooktop
1. Unplug the Cooktop:
- Disconnect the cooktop from the power supply for at least 30 seconds.
2. Inspect the Cookware:
- Ensure that you’re using induction-compatible cookware that fits the size of the induction zone.
3. Check the Power Source:
- Test the outlet and power cord to rule out any power supply issues.
4. Reset the Circuit Breaker:
- If the circuit breaker has tripped, reset it and try using the cooktop again.
5. Contact a Qualified Technician:
- If the above troubleshooting steps don’t resolve the issue, contact a qualified technician for professional assistance.
FAQ
1. Why does my induction cooktop turn off after a few minutes?
- Overheating, faulty sensors, or improper cookware placement can cause the cooktop to shut off.
2. Why is my induction cooktop humming?
- A humming sound can indicate a loose component or a problem with the power supply.
3. Why is my induction cooktop not heating up evenly?
- Uneven heating can be caused by cookware that is not properly aligned or a malfunctioning induction zone.
4. Why does my induction cooktop display an error code?
- Error codes indicate specific problems with the cooktop’s electronics. Refer to the user manual for the meaning of the code.
5. Can I use any metal cookware on an induction cooktop?
- No, only cookware with a magnetic bottom can be used on induction cooktops.
